The Founders' Principles of Freedom - Part 9 (Alliances, Family, Debt, & Manifest Destiny) 19.12.2022

In this final installment of the overview of the 5000 Year Leap by Clean Skousen, I talk about the importance of avoiding entangling alliances, the foundational role the family plays in stable and peaceful societies, the dangers of excessive debt, and the manifest destiny our country has to spread freedom across the globe.

The Founders' Principles of Freedom - Part 6 (Written Constitution & Limited Government) 21.11.2022

In this episode I cover the importance of having a written constitution (and how such a thing was an American invention) as well as the importance of limiting the government through that written Constitution to prevent centralization of power.

The Founders' Principles of Freedom - Part 5 (Free Market, Separation of Powers, and Checks & Balances) 14.11.2022

In today's episode, we explore the importance and key elements of the free market economy. We also look at the separation of powers and checks and balances, both what they mean and where these game changing ideas came from. All of these are key elements of a free society, and it's vital to understand them so that we can tell when they are being violated.
